CONSIDERATION OF RESOLUTION (Ways and Means Calendar) Senator Iverson asked and received unanimous consent to take up for consideration House Concurrent Resolution 22. House Concurrent Resolution 22 On motion of Senator Douglas, House Concurrent Resolution 22, a concurrent resolution requesting the Legislative Council to establish a task force to study Iowa's system of state and local taxation and requiring reporting by certain dates, with report of committee recommending amendment and passage, was taken up for consideration. Senator Douglas offered amendment S-3802 filed by the committee on Ways and Means on April 25, 1997, to page 4 of the resolution and moved its adoption. Amendment S-3802 was adopted by a voice vote. Senator Gronstal asked and received unanimous consent that action on House Concurrent Resolution 22 as amended be deferred.
